New Delhi, April 21

The Central Bureau of Investigation (CBI) has arrested George Kuruvilla, then CMD BECIL and WB Prasad, then GM BECIL in Mumbai. 

The arrests comes in a case of alleged bribery of Rs 3 crore and  fraudulent disbursal of  loan from BECIL to an accused Mumbai based firm. 

CBI had earlier arrested another accused Prateek Kanakia, CEO of M/s. TGBL on 24.03.2025 and was taken on police custody which was allowed till April 1 and he continued in judicial custody thereafter. In view of arrest of accused public servants, remand of accused Prateek Kanakia was also sought. 

CBI had earlier registered a case against George Kuruvilla, then CMD, BECIL; W.B. Prasad, GM(P-1), BECIL; Ashish Pratap Singh, then Legal Advisor, BECIL; Sdhir Chauhan, then Consultant, BECIL; Prateek Kanakia, CEO & Founder of M/s. TGBL, Mumbai; M/s. TGBL, Mumbai and unknown others for the offences u/s. 120-B r/w 201, 420, 467, 468 & 471 IPC and Section 7 of the Prevention of Corruption Act, 1988 (As amended in 2018).

Investigation conducted so far has revealed that during the year 2022 accused persons entered a criminal conspiracy with each other and in furtherance of the said criminal conspiracy, the Chairman and Managing Director of BECIL sanctioned and got disbursed venture loan of Rs.50.00 crore to M/s. TGBL and obtained an undue advantage of Rs.3.00 crore from co-accused Prateek Kanakia.

Investigation also revealed that M/s. TGBL (co-accused Prateek Kanakia) had submitted fake Performance Bank Guarantee (PBG) of Rs.25.00 crore. He did not utilise the loan amount for the purpose it was sanctioned and did not return the said loan to BECIL.

Due to omission and commission on the part of arrested accused BECIL has incurred a wrongful loss of Rs.58 crores.
